Protecting Your Table from Spills and Stains
Placemats offer an effective layer of protection for your dining table against spills, stains, heat damage, and scratches. Whether you’re serving hot soup or enjoying a glass of red wine with dinner, accidents happen. Placing placemats under plates and glasses provides an extra barrier between the tabletop surface and potential messes.
When food or beverages spill onto placemats instead of directly onto the tablecloth or bare surface, it’s much easier to clean up. Most placemats are made from materials that are resistant to stains and spills like vinyl or laminated fabric. If something does manage to leave a mark on the placemat, it can be easily wiped clean or tossed in the washing machine, depending on the material.
Easy Cleanup and Maintenance
One of the most significant advantages of using placemats is the convenience they offer when it comes to cleanup and maintenance. Unlike tablecloths that require frequent washing or dry cleaning, placemats are much easier to keep clean. After a meal, simply wipe them down with a damp cloth or sponge to remove any food particles or spills.
If your placemats are machine washable, you can toss them into the washing machine along with your regular laundry. This makes them a practical choice for busy households where time is of the essence. Additionally, placemats are usually more compact than tablecloths, making them easier to store when not in use.
